Create a Cozy At-Home Date Night
🕯 Set the Mood (Free or Almost Free)
You don’t need expensive décor to make the evening feel special.
- Dim the lights or light a few candles
- Put on a playlist you both love
- Tidy one main space and add a blanket or two
A calm, inviting atmosphere sets the tone without costing a thing.
🍝 Cook (or Assemble) a Simple Meal Together
Skip the crowded restaurants and cook together instead.
- Make homemade pasta, tacos, or breakfast for dinner
- Try a “pantry challenge” using what you already have
- Pair it with a favorite drink or dessert
Cooking together becomes part of the experience — not just the meal.
💌 Add a Thoughtful Touch
Small gestures go a long way.
- Write a short note or card for each other
- Share one thing you appreciate about the other
- Exchange handwritten “love coupons” for future date nights
It’s the thought and effort that make it meaningful.
🎬 Choose an Activity You’ll Both Enjoy
End the night with something relaxed and fun.
- Watch a favorite movie or start a new series
- Play a board or card game
- Look through old photos or talk about future plans
Choose something that encourages connection without distractions.
